Analysis
The most recent figure for net incurrence of liabilities, transactions in Norway is 287.53 billion, measured in 2025.
The figure is down 48.7% on the previous year and up 76.0% over ten years.
Over the whole period, net incurrence of liabilities, transactions in Norway peaked at 560.03 billion in 2024 and was at its lowest, -317.41 billion, in 2011.
That places Norway 8th out of 33 countries with data for 2025, putting it in the top quarter.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.
Net incurrence of liabilities, Transactions in Norway, year by year
| Year | Value | Change |
|---|---|---|
| 1999 | 46.68 billion | — |
| 2000 | 129.56 billion | +177.6% |
| 2001 | 5.53 billion | -95.7% |
| 2002 | 143.27 billion | +2489.0% |
| 2003 | 145.48 billion | +1.5% |
| 2004 | 143.41 billion | -1.4% |
| 2005 | 35.19 billion | -75.5% |
| 2006 | 361.46 billion | +927.3% |
| 2007 | 85.65 billion | -76.3% |
| 2008 | -183.01 billion | -313.7% |
| 2009 | -183.34 billion | +0.2% |
| 2010 | 95.88 billion | -152.3% |
| 2011 | -317.41 billion | -431.1% |
| 2012 | 83.47 billion | -126.3% |
| 2013 | 60.94 billion | -27.0% |
| 2014 | -38.48 billion | -163.1% |
| 2015 | 163.41 billion | -524.7% |
| 2016 | 130.61 billion | -20.1% |
| 2017 | 103.31 billion | -20.9% |
| 2018 | 149.62 billion | +44.8% |
| 2019 | 42.12 billion | -71.9% |
| 2020 | 176.13 billion | +318.2% |
| 2021 | 244.76 billion | +39.0% |
| 2022 | 348.29 billion | +42.3% |
| 2023 | 195.19 billion | -44.0% |
| 2024 | 560.03 billion | +186.9% |
| 2025 | 287.53 billion | -48.7% |

About this data
The Government Finance Statistics (GFS) includes government revenues and expenditures, government net lending / net borrowing (the surplus / deficit) financing transactions and balance sheet data on government assets and liabilities. Statistics are available for different levels of government including budgetary central government, central government and general government.
